Mean blood glucose (MBG) refers to the average blood sugar level over a specific period, typically measured over several weeks or months. It is often estimated using the A1C test, which reflects your average blood glucose levels over the past 2-3 months.
Here’s a quick reference for A1C and estimated average glucose (eAG):
6 126
7 154
8 183
9 212
10 240
Monitoring your mean blood glucose helps in managing diabetes and reducing the risk of complications.
